Note: LucasForums Archive Project
The content here was reconstructed by scraping the Wayback Machine in an effort to restore some of what was lost when LF went down. The LucasForums Archive Project claims no ownership over the content or assets that were archived on archive.org.

This project is meant for research purposes only.

Question?

Page: 1 of 1
 Ellderon
02-08-2004, 9:55 PM
#1
Is it possible to put new items in the game without the console...the console won't work on my PC, so it sucks...

I hear that the Area editor wil be able to do that, but it's still not finished....
 Shimaon
02-08-2004, 10:02 PM
#2
Yeah, I personally don't know how to do it, but I know some people know how to put items in containers.
 Stator
02-08-2004, 10:07 PM
#3
I am not sure if anyone is at the point of adding items to areas but there are a couple of ways to accomplish this that I know of.

1. Use the Revan Reincarnate mod by Lil Jawa or a similar mod. Edit the jawa_giveitem scripts to give your player character items other than the revan robe and lightsaber.

2. Edit the footlocker.utp file that Jules Windu made. Add items to the item list that you want. This files changes the items that are found in the footlocker on the Endar Spire. It was supposed to affect the items in the hideout footlocker. I'm not sure if Jules ever fixed it or not.

3. Edit a party member .utc filr. Add items to their equipped list but leave the user structure line at zero. This will add items to the inventory once you acquire the adjusted party member.

These are the only ways at present that I know of to add items into the game without using the console. Hope this helps.

Stator
 Stator
02-08-2004, 10:23 PM
#4
I just ran a quick test to check the info that I passed on. If you want to add items to the footlocker you first open on the endar spire, just do the following.

1. Using KotOR Modding Tool, extract the footlker001.utp from the end_m01aa_s.rim file.

2. Open this file with a GFF Editor.

3. Go to ItemList and add as many user-defined Struct: places as you need. One for each additional item.

4. Follow the format of what is already listed to include numbering the user-defined Struct and the Repos_PosX.

5. Save and place in your override directory.

Now you are done and all items that you want to use are already waiting for you at the start of the game. This process should also work with any container in the game as long as you have the correct .utp file for it. I also tried it with some user made items such as the holowan emporium. It worked without any problems at all. Hope this helps.

Stator
 deathdisco
02-21-2004, 12:50 AM
#5
Stator,
The footlker001.utp is not unique. It also affects the Taris hideout locker and some other miscellaneous footlockers. Any idea how to point it to a specific locker? Preferably the Taris hideout.

P.S. What are you using to view/modify the script files?
 gameunlimited
02-21-2004, 1:42 AM
#6
There has been a thread just like this a few days ago. The title is something like "planting item into game".

Edit: Here is the link

http://www.lucasforums.com/showthread.php?s=&threadid=123433)
 chay80
02-21-2004, 2:09 AM
#7
Also, remember that the console in this game is NOT like any console in most games.

There is no drop-down window. All you see is a > arrow, if I recall.
 Fred Tetra
02-21-2004, 3:26 AM
#8
And on my PC, at least, I have to type "`" not "~" (with the shift key) to get it to work.
 Commas
02-21-2004, 8:11 AM
#9
Originally posted by Stator

3. Edit a party member .utc filr. Add items to their equipped list but leave the user structure line at zero. This will add items to the inventory once you acquire the adjusted party member.

where can i find the right file to edit to put items on to characters, like jolee for example, and will he be armed with that weapon or just have it in his inventory?

also is there a way to add things to the remains of enemys? not the corspe containers lying around but the remains of enemies i've killed?

EDIT: ok, so i think i found the file i was looking for, but editing things seem to be a whole new story, i cant seem to find the "equip list" also is there anyway to add new feats they start with and get rid of others
 gameunlimited
02-21-2004, 8:28 AM
#10
They are there. I am looking at it now. Perhaps you looked at the wrong file? Just to make sure, the file is (when using kotor tools) under BIFs --> Templates --> p_bastilla.utc (i take Bastila's character as an example here, you can fine other chars like Jolee under the name p_jolee.utc).

Once you open the file using GFF Editor, take a look at "Equip_Itemlist". THats where you should add new items. Copy the existing node, paste it under the same tree then rename the numbering and also the item name of course.

For feats, take a look at the node "FeatList". Those are the feat lists. Inside it you will find numbers. For example, Bastila's first feat is feat #94. You have to open the file feat.2da under BIFs --> 2da to find what this number corresponds to.
 Commas
02-21-2004, 8:33 AM
#11
thanks, that helped a lot, as it turns out i was looking at the wrong file problem solved
 Commas
02-21-2004, 10:13 AM
#12
ok, so ive been messing around with all this new info that ive tried to digest, and i think i might have succeeded in making something that works

i edited two files and added new items to them, in one i put t7nowhere's darkside lightsaber into naga sadow's tomb in place of the sith saber and in the other i added t7's Jolee's jade shield to jolee's inventory and i also added two weapon fighting and advanced two weapon fighting to his feats to compliment it

(i hope you dont mind that i used your saber's for these, t7, i simply did it as a test since they are the only player made items i had downloaded. im sure you had your own ideas of where to put these, so dont think im trying to steal your thunder :) i really just wanted to see if this would actually work:) )

i have no idea if either of these files will work, or if there were other things i needed to do to make them work, but if anyone wants to try them out i can email them to you as i have no place to host them, i'd really apreciate any feedback as this is my first attempt at modding anything and i really dont know if what i did will work or not. i'd try it myself, but i would have to start a new game and work my way all the way thru taris, dantooine, kashyykk and korriban before i would know

thanks again
 T7nowhere
02-21-2004, 10:59 AM
#13
hey i like commas, I don't mind what you do with my mods if you can think of a way to enhance what I have do then please do, Just state what was changed from the mods original state.

oh and I have thought of doing just what you did for both sabers, lol. What files did you edit for jolee, Becuase I just tested it out and equiped p_jolee001(which is in modual kas_m24aa) with the doubleblade i made for him. Then I used my newby warp char and when I first encountered him on Kashykk he was useing my doubleblade :D. So there we have it, it works, but I suspect you will have to change the p_jolee in Templates as well because they differ. You probly don't have to change the one on kashykk but it does keep with the continuity of the story.

Ok so I thought before I post this why not test it, and hello
:cool: it does work perfectly.
I don't mind if you send out the file to people, but sinse this does work in a way I like. you can send me the files you edited and i'll add then to my mods and give you credit. I will update my mods Later today after I get home from work. I have planned on releasing some updates to my mods and posting a couple more in the next few days. All will be new Items well sort of :p and obtainible in the game. I just have to clean them up. :)

Also did you change the uti name of the sith blade or were you able to place it in the statue like you would any other container.

oops send to t7nowhere@hotmail.com
 Commas
02-21-2004, 6:33 PM
#14
they are on their way

yeah, the file i edited was p_jolee in templates, i had found the other file in the kas_m24aa module but i didn't know if putting it there would mess up the movie when you meet jolee or what, since the lightsaber he is equiped with in that file isnt a normal lightsaber file its "kas24_lightsaber" so i just edited the one file. but now that i know it works i'll go ahead and edit that one too.

i also gave him two new feats, since jolee comes with advanced dueling i figured it would be wise to give him advanced two weapon as well.

as for the sith blade i found the utp file for the statue where the sith blade is, erased the orginal file name and typed in yours, like i said i havent tested that yet, but i think that should work.

feel free to change anything i've done wrong and let me know if these files work
 deathdisco
02-22-2004, 12:35 AM
#15
I belive the other thread involved scripting. Which I don't know anything about. That's why I was interested in the footlocker thing.
I'll try equipping Carth now that I know the correct .utc to edit.
Thanks
 T7nowhere
02-22-2004, 5:47 AM
#16
I was just wondering if anyone has tried to equipe an NPC with clothes. The reason is I wanted to equipe Jolee with his standard clothes instead of the jedi robe which he would not be wearing if he left the order, but when I edit his utc to add clothes he always ends up in his shorts :rolleyes: I have tried to get it to work. I am starting to think the reason he was equiped with kight robes is because bioware couldn't get it to work. He is the only party member that isn't wearing his own clothes when you first meet him.
 deathdisco
02-22-2004, 4:52 PM
#17
I'd still like to know what program(s) (ie: source viewer) you guys use for scripting. I have the nwnsscomp(sp?) program but when I decompile a script it includes what looks like hexadecimal values with it. It does not look like source code examples given in this forum. Since I don't know how to script I figured I'd try to reverse engineer what you guys have done and add thing to my liking. I also don't know what file format the scripts need to be in to compile them.

Thanks
 gameunlimited
02-22-2004, 5:06 PM
#18
I do not usually decompile scripts. It will not be possible to convert back a compiled script into a source code. What I do is just to take a look at the file BIFs --> Scripts. There contains the uncompiled scripts of some scripts (not all) that is in the game. To compile a script, you have to make it in the format .nss.
 Commas
02-23-2004, 3:33 AM
#19
hey t7, i was just wondering if you had a chance to try out those files i sent you. just wondering whether they worked or not and if there was anything i needed to change

Originally posted by T7nowhere
I was just wondering if anyone has tried to equipe an NPC with clothes.

drakron mentioned this in this thread http://www.lucasforums.com/showthread.php?s=&threadid=122227) he had developed some kind of way to have the jedi party members keep they're default clothes when wearing jedi robes. since jolee is already wearing jedi robes doing the samething that drakron did should keep jolee in his default clothing, so you should look into the tricks listed in that thread
Page: 1 of 1